Nissan and UniCarriers Forklifts Are Related, but They Are Not the Same Machine
Understanding the corporate history helps prevent confusion when searching Japanese used forklift listings.
Logisnext records that Nissan Motor's industrial machinery operation started in 1957. Nissan Forklift Co., Ltd. was established in 2010 to succeed Nissan Motor's industrial machinery business.
UniCarriers Corporation was established in 2011. In 2012, it made TCM Corporation and Nissan Forklift wholly owned subsidiaries. In April 2013, the former TCM and Nissan Forklift businesses were integrated and began operating as UniCarriers.
UniCarriers later became part of the business that formed Mitsubishi Logisnext in 2017. In 2026, Mitsubishi Logisnext changed its corporate name to Logisnext Co., Ltd. UniCarriers continues to be represented as a forklift brand in several international markets. :contentReference[oaicite:0]{index=0}
For a used buyer, the important point is this:
- A Nissan-branded forklift is generally from an earlier stage of this product history.
- A UniCarriers-branded forklift may use technology developed after the Nissan and TCM businesses were combined.
- Parts references, engines, controllers and model designations can differ by generation.
- A Nissan model should not automatically be treated as identical to a later UniCarriers machine.
Specifications vary by model year and configuration. Exact specifications should be confirmed for each individual machine.
Why Did Buyers Consider Nissan Forklifts?
Logisnext describes Nissan Forklift's historical strength as product development based on automotive technology and in-house engine development. Nissan's forklift business also produced and sold engine units outside the Nissan Group.
Official company history records several notable stages, including production at Nissan Motor's Murayama plant from 1975 and the H01 and H02 small engine forklift series introduced in 1986 with full-floating cabs. In 2003, Nissan introduced the AGRES forklift with electronically controlled gasoline/LPG engines. :contentReference[oaicite:1]{index=1}
These historical references are useful because Japanese used stock may include Nissan engine forklifts from several generations.
However, overseas buyers should not assume that an older Nissan forklift has the same engine, emissions system or service requirements as a later UniCarriers model.
What Does the UniCarriers Name Mean for a Used Buyer?
UniCarriers combined the forklift experience of Nissan Forklift and TCM. When the company was formed, official documents described Nissan Forklift as strong in automotive-based product development and engine technology, while TCM brought long experience in forklifts and heavy-duty material-handling equipment. :contentReference[oaicite:2]{index=2}
Current UniCarriers products show that the brand covers several forklift categories, including:
- internal-combustion cushion-tire forklifts;
- internal-combustion pneumatic-tire forklifts;
- electric counterbalance forklifts;
- electric warehouse equipment;
- reach and material-handling products in selected markets.
Logisnext Americas still lists UniCarriers as one of its forklift brands and describes it as serving a wide range of supply-chain applications. :contentReference[oaicite:3]{index=3}

Electric UniCarriers Forklifts Can Cover More Than Small Warehouse Work
Current UniCarriers product information demonstrates that electric counterbalance machines cover several capacity classes.
For example, the current North American TX-M series includes three-wheel electric forklifts with rated capacities of approximately 1,350 kg, 1,550 kg and 1,800 kg, depending on model. These machines use 36 V or 48 V electrical systems in the referenced specification. :contentReference[oaicite:4]{index=4}
The current MX2 electric pneumatic series is larger. UniCarriers lists models from 5,000 to 7,000 lb capacity, approximately 2.27 to 3.18 tonnes, with an 80 V power system in the referenced North American specification. :contentReference[oaicite:5]{index=5}
These examples show that electric forklifts should not be treated as one small capacity group.
They also show why current specifications should not be copied onto an older Japanese used Nissan or UniCarriers forklift. Battery voltage, charger, dimensions and control technology can differ significantly.
Engine-Powered Nissan and UniCarriers Forklifts
Engine forklifts remain relevant to businesses that need outdoor operation, longer duty cycles or local fuel-based operation.
Current UniCarriers information includes internal-combustion cushion-tire models from smaller classes up to much larger machines. In the North American lineup, CF30N-CF80N models cover 3,000 to 8,000 lb capacity, while larger CF100-CF155 machines extend to 10,000 to 15,500 lb. :contentReference[oaicite:6]{index=6}
These current ranges show the breadth of the brand, but older Nissan and UniCarriers machines found in Japan may use different engines, fuels and specifications.
Before buying an engine forklift, identify:
- fuel type;
- engine model where confirmed;
- rated capacity;
- load center;
- transmission type;
- mast specification;
- emissions equipment if fitted;
- serial number.

Check Capacity at the Actual Load Center
A forklift advertised as “2.5 ton” is not automatically suitable for every 2,500 kg load.
Rated capacity depends on the specified load center and may also be affected by:
- mast height;
- mast type;
- fork length;
- attachment;
- cargo dimensions;
- how far the load's center of gravity sits from the fork face.
This is especially important for long machinery parts, steel products, timber and oversized pallets.
Ask for a clear photograph of the data plate and confirm the rated capacity of the actual machine rather than relying only on the seller's listing title.
Mast Configuration Can Be More Important Than Brand
A forklift can have enough lifting capacity but still be unsuitable because the mast does not fit the warehouse or load height.
Before purchasing, confirm:
- maximum fork height;
- mast type;
- lowered mast height;
- overall raised height where relevant;
- free lift if required;
- fork length;
- fork carriage width;
- side shift or other attachment.
For warehouse buyers, lowered mast height can be critical because the machine may need to pass through doors, loading bays or containers.
For rack storage, maximum lift height and capacity at height require more attention.
Inspect the Mast, Chains and Forks Before Cosmetic Items
Paint and body panels are easy to photograph. The lifting system deserves more attention.
Mast
Look for deformation, excessive play, abnormal wear and previous repair. Raise and lower the mast during testing where possible.
Chains
Check for corrosion, visible damage, uneven tension and signs of significant wear.
Rollers
Look for abnormal movement or wear in the mast channels and rollers.
Forks
Check:
- heel wear;
- bending;
- cracks;
- welding or repair;
- different wear between left and right forks;
- fork length.
Hydraulic Condition Matters on Every Forklift
Inspect hydraulic cylinders, hoses, connections and valves.
Watch for:
- oil leakage;
- damaged cylinder rods;
- deteriorated hoses;
- slow lifting;
- mast drift;
- unusual pump noise;
- poor tilt or side-shift operation.
If an attachment is installed, test it separately where practical.
Battery Condition Is Critical on an Electric Nissan or UniCarriers
Electric forklifts should be evaluated as both a forklift and a battery system.
A machine with good mast and tire condition may still require major battery expenditure if the battery is weak.
For a used electric forklift, obtain information about:
- battery type;
- voltage;
- battery identification;
- visible corrosion;
- terminal condition;
- cables and connectors;
- charging behavior;
- operating duration where testing is available;
- whether a charger is included.
Current UniCarriers electric machines use several voltage systems depending on model. The TX-M series, for example, uses 36 V or 48 V, while current MX2 models use 80 V in their referenced North American configurations. :contentReference[oaicite:7]{index=7}
This variation reinforces the need to identify the actual battery system.
Check Charger Compatibility Before Shipping
A charger used in Japan may not be suitable for electricity at the destination.
Confirm:
- input voltage;
- frequency;
- single-phase or three-phase requirement;
- output voltage;
- connector type;
- battery compatibility.
Do not assume that a voltage converter alone solves every charger compatibility issue.
Engine Forklifts Need More Than a Starting Test
For an older Nissan or UniCarriers engine forklift, test mechanical condition carefully.
Where practical, check:
- cold starting;
- warm restart;
- abnormal engine noise;
- exhaust condition;
- engine oil leakage;
- coolant leakage;
- radiator condition;
- forward and reverse engagement;
- transmission response;
- braking;
- warning lights.
Nissan's forklift history included gasoline, LPG and other engine-powered configurations, while later UniCarriers models differ by market and generation. Identify the individual powertrain instead of assuming it from the model family.
Tires Must Match the Worksite
Tire type can significantly affect how a forklift performs at the destination.
Current UniCarriers product categories include both cushion-tire and pneumatic-tire forklift types, which are designed around different applications. :contentReference[oaicite:8]{index=8}
For a used forklift, inspect:
- cuts;
- chunking;
- uneven wear;
- sidewall damage where applicable;
- wheel damage;
- remaining usable condition.
Also ask whether the tire type suits your floor or yard. Smooth warehouse concrete and rough outdoor pavement create different requirements.
Operating Hours Do Not Tell the Whole Story
Forklift operating hours are useful, but wear depends heavily on how the machine was used.
A forklift that handled moderate pallets on a smooth warehouse floor can age differently from a machine used outdoors for heavy material handling, even if both show similar hours.
Use the hour reading together with:
- maintenance information;
- previous working environment;
- mast and chain wear;
- fork wear;
- hydraulic condition;
- tire condition;
- engine or battery condition;
- rust and corrosion;
- operator-area wear.
A lower-hour machine is not automatically the better purchase.
Model and Serial Number Matter More Because of the Brand History
The Nissan-to-UniCarriers corporate history makes accurate identification especially useful.
Before purchasing, record:
- manufacturer shown on the data plate;
- full model;
- serial number;
- rated capacity;
- load center;
- machine weight where stated;
- fuel or battery type;
- mast specification where shown.
This information helps when researching parts and service information and prevents confusion between Nissan, UniCarriers and later Logisnext documentation.
Can You Still Find Support for UniCarriers?
UniCarriers remains an active brand within Logisnext's international organization. Logisnext lists UniCarriers in its current product and sales network, including regional support in the Americas and Asia-Pacific. :contentReference[oaicite:9]{index=9}
However, the level of model-specific support varies by country.
For an older Nissan forklift, especially one produced long before the UniCarriers period, buyers should confirm local parts availability for the exact model before purchasing.
Do not assume that current UniCarriers dealers carry every component for every older Nissan machine.

Shipping a Nissan or UniCarriers Forklift from Japan
International shipping should be checked before purchase.
Provide the shipping company or exporter with accurate information including:
- overall length;
- overall width;
- overall height;
- lowered mast height;
- machine weight;
- fork and attachment dimensions;
- battery type if electric;
- whether the machine can move under its own power.
Container, RORO, flat rack or another cargo arrangement may be considered depending on the forklift's dimensions, weight, power source, destination port, shipping line and current cargo conditions.
Electric forklifts may also require additional battery information for transportation.
No single shipping method should be assumed to fit every Nissan or UniCarriers forklift.
